This map shows every 2016 5-star football recruit and where they’re headed

Georgia and Ole Miss enter Signing Day as the only teams with multiple five-star commitments. LSU, USC and Alabama have since joined them.

There are many, many high school football players. Only a select few get to become blue-chip recruits, and even fewer earn the five-star distinction. In the 2016 class, there are only 25 such recruits.

Below, every single five-star prospect in the 2016 recruiting class per the 247Sports Composite, with their position and where they are headed for college.

Georgia, Alabama and Ole Miss are tied for the five-star lead, with three apiece. There are two five-stars still left on the table, and we’ll be updating this story throughout the rest of Signing Day.
